Bonjour,
J'essaye de comprendre à quoi peut etre dû le pb sur la fonction "ExecuteExcel4macro" mais je ne comprend pas. La macro a été faite il y a trois ans et devait certainement fonctionner a l'epoque. A ce jour je dois essayer de faire la faire fonctionner mais je ne connaît pas cette fonction, ni a quoi elle peut servir.
Ca bug à la ligne 10 ou 14 selon si on est Lundi ou un autre jour.
Je n'ai pas de message d'erreur mais je tombe en débogage sur ces lignes.
Avis aux yeux aiguisés : Y a-t-il une erreur dans le code ?
En vous remerciant.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 Dim chemin As String Dim ValHier As Double Dim ValBilan As Double Dim ValNow As Double If jour = "lundi" Then chemin = "'T:\PARTAGE\Prod\Amélioration continue\Cellule Amélioration Continue\04 - ORP\Feuille audit ORP saisies\Evolution DDA[" & nomfichier & "]GRAPH'!R" & lig & "C" & colh ValHier = ExecuteExcel4Macro(chemin) chemin = "'T:\PARTAGE\Prod\Amélioration continue\Cellule Amélioration Continue\04 - ORP\Feuille audit ORP saisies\Evolution DDA[" & nomfichier & "]GRAPH'!R" & lig & "C" & colb ValBilan = ExecuteExcel4Macro(chemin) Else ValHier = ThisWorkbook.Sheets("GRAPH").Cells(lig, colh).Value chemin = "'T:\PARTAGE\Prod\Amélioration continue\Cellule Amélioration Continue\04 - ORP\Feuille audit ORP saisies\Evolution DDA[" & nomfichier & "]GRAPH'!R" & lig & "C" & colb ValBilan = ExecuteExcel4Macro(chemin) End If
Partager